One of the common issue on Exchange servers and any other application servers is disk space so you should keep eye on the disk space and keep it more than threshold all the time.

In you Exchange environment you may have noticed that after a CU has been installed the temp folder will be created on the path “%systemRoot%\Temp\”


The folder called ExchangeSetup:


This folder is about 2 GB and you should remove and that is normal if you install a CU you can go ahead and remove the ExchangeSetup folder,
but do take note that it will be re-created again when you apply the next CU and you should remove it again.
